#1b680d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b680d is composed of 10.6% red, 40.8%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.5%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 110.8 degrees, a saturation of 77.8% and a lightness of 22.9%. #1b680d color hex could be obtained by blending #36d01a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

Shades and Tints of #1b680d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#041102 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1b680d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3a3b3a is the less saturated color, while #157104 is the most saturated one.
